#266465 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#266465 is composed of 14.9% red, 39.2% green and 39.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 62.4% cyan, 1% magenta, 0% yellow and 60.4% black. It has a hue angle of 181 degrees, a saturation of 45.3% and a lightness of 27.3%. #266465 color hex could be obtained by blending #4cc8ca with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#336666.

Shades and Tints of #266465

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000101 is the darkest color, while #f2fafa is the lightest one.
